Разница между Layer 0, Layer 1, Layer 2, Layer 3 блокчейнами
С началом быстрого роста и развития технологии блокчейн стали видны необходимость и потребность в дальнейшем улучшении возможностей и характеристик. Именно таким образом появились различные уровни блокчейна: Layer 0, Layer 1, Layer 2 и Layer 3. Каждый из этих уровней добавляет новые элементы и функциональность, улучшая технологию и делая ее более применимой в различных областях.
Layer 0 блокчейн
Layer 0 блокчейн является базовым уровнем технологии, на котором строятся все остальные уровни. Этот уровень включает в себя фундаментальные принципы работы блокчейна, такие как консенсус-механизмы (например, Proof of Work или Proof of Stake), криптографические методы безопасности и механизмы обработки транзакций. Он определяет основные правила и структуру всей системы.
Примером Layer 0 блокчейна является протокол Bitcoin. Bitcoin устанавливает основные принципы децентрализации, прозрачности и надежности блокчейна. Этот уровень служит основой для всей технологии блокчейна и обеспечивает ее базовую работу.
Layer 1 блокчейн
Layer 1 блокчейн является следующим уровнем и включает в себя протоколы и системы, специфические для конкретной блокчейн-платформы. Этот уровень определяет правила работы с активами, транзакциями и смарт-контрактами. Он расширяет возможности Layer 0, предоставляя более гибкие инструменты для работы с данными.
Примером Layer 1 блокчейна является Ethereum. Ethereum не только поддерживает основные принципы блокчейна, но и предоставляет средства для создания и выполнения смарт-контрактов. Это позволяет разработчикам строить децентрализованные приложения и выпускать токены на основе Ethereum блокчейна.
Layer 2 блокчейн
Layer 2 блокчейн добавляет дополнительные протоколы и механизмы, которые расширяют функциональность и масштабируемость блокчейна. Этот уровень решает проблемы масштабирования, скорости и стоимости транзакций, которые могут возникать при использовании базовых блокчейнов. Он предоставляет способы обработки большего количества транзакций и улучшает производительность всей системы.
Примерами Layer 2 блокчейна являются Lightning Network для Bitcoin и протоколы масштабирования для Ethereum, такие как Plasma и Rollups. Эти протоколы позволяют увеличить пропускную способность сети и сократить время обработки транзакций, не перегружая основной блокчейн.
Layer 3 блокчейн
Layer 3 блокчейн добавляет еще один уровень абстракции и функциональности, связанный с дополнительными сервисами и приложениями, работающими поверх Layer 2. Этот уровень включает в себя децентрализованные приложения (DApps), финансовые протоколы, услуги управления идентификацией и многое другое.
Примерами Layer 3 блокчейна являются децентрализованные финансовые протоколы (DeFi), такие как децентрализованные биржи (DEX), кредитные протоколы и системы страхования. Эти приложения работают поверх Layer 2 протоколов, обеспечивая дополнительный уровень безопасности и эффективности.
Каждый уровень блокчейна добавляет новые аспекты и функциональность, обогащая технологию и делая ее более универсальной. Layer 0 обеспечивает базовую инфраструктуру и безопасность, Layer 1 расширяет ее возможности смарт-контрактами и токенами, Layer 2 решает проблемы масштабируемости, а Layer 3 добавляет дополнительные сервисы и приложения поверх всех предыдущих уровней.
Следует отметить, что каждый из этих уровней играет важную роль в развитии блокчейна, и только их взаимодействие позволяет технологии продолжать свое развитие и рост. Благодаря разнообразию уровней и их взаимодействию, блокчейн технология продолжает расширять свои границы, открывая новые перспективы для инноваций и улучшений.